Searching for Stability in Afghanistan(2018_1_10_004)

Outline
With the second year of Trump administration in the US, Afghanistan is facing new challenges in relation to security issues as the national parliament election is expected to be held in July. Recent investments by India in the Chabahar port in southeastern Iran is giving Afghanistan another prospect of becoming a regional hub connecting Central Asian countries and the Indian Ocean. This sub-group intends to reassess the Japanese policy towards the new conditions of this fragile country and the rapidly-changing region.
Period

April 2018 - March 2019
